REGISTERING OCX CONTROLS
------------------------

Before you can use an application that uses any OCX files you must register
them in the system registry.  This is done using the REGSVR32 utility.

    REGSVR32 [/u] filename


    The REGSVR32 syntax has these parts:

    PART        DESCRIPTION

    /u          Unregisters an OLE server, OLE DLL, or an OLE control.
    filename    The name of the file you want to register or unregister.

    REMARKS

    A success or failure dialog box will be displayed upon completion.
